Cut End Scene of Face the Raven

EXT. LONDON ALLEY – DAY 77
Close on RIGSY, spray-painting something on a brick wall. We
pull back enough to see that he’s putting finishing touches
on a detailed wall mural of… what? We can’t quite see yet.
We cut to –
JEN, sat on an upturned crate nearby, holding LUCY. They’re
surrounded by paint and brushes and spray cans.

JEN
See that? That’s for your dad’s
friend. She brought him home to us.
We cut back to RIGSY and see he’s doing more than just paint
on a brick wall. His mural covers the entire bottom part of
the TARDIS itself, as well as the pavement beneath it.
It’s a painting of a shrine, a big version of the one Clara
knelt in front of in Flatline. The painting makes it look
like there are flowers propped up and around the TARDIS. And
like you might find in a real street shrine, there’s a foldedover
plastic pocket with a photo of a smiling CLARA inside.
None of it’s real – not the photo, nor the pocket – it was
all painted by RIGSY, and it’s not going anywhere.
JEN (CONT’D)
He won’t be mad you painted his
TARDIS?
RIGSY
I hope he is mad. I hope he comes
back and properly goes off at me.
But RIGSY frowns. He isn’t holding his breath.
We go out on the portrait of Clara among the bouquets.
